Shortly after arriving in Amman, Jordan, Friday evening, the president made a generous offer of goodwill to Jordan in recognition of the work it’s doing for Syrian refugees, according to Politico.

“I want to take this opportunity to make it clear. The United States is committed to the security of Jordan, which is backed by our strong alliance,” Obama said.

Noting that many thousands of Syrian refugees are entering Jordan daily to escape a bloody civil war, the president committed to assisting Jordan with the financial burden of caring for the refugees.

“Today, I’m announcing that my administration will work with Congress to provide Jordan with an additional $200 billion in budget support this year as it cares for Syrian refugees and the Jordanian communities affected by this crisis,” Obama said, according to Politico.

Meanwhile, as the president promised this gift, a Jordanian Islamic leader announced that the president’s visit to Jordan is not “respected or accepted” by Jordanians, according to Ammon News.

The Jordanian Islamist movement organized a demonstration in Ammon Friday evening to punctuate the point.

Ali Abu Sukkar: “What gives Obama the right to ask Palestinians and Arabs to recognize the Jewish state on the land of Palestine?” Photo credit RT.com

“What gives Obama the right to ask Palestinians and Arabs to recognize the Jewish state on the land of Palestine?” Ali Abu Sukkar, head of the Muslim Brotherhood’s political arm, the Islamic Action Front’s Shura Council, asked Ammon News.”Palestine belongs to Palestinians and the Arab Ummah.”

“Obama comprehends that most Jordanians despise the American administration’s policies, and rejects U.S. policies biased towards the Zionist entity,” Abu Sukkar told Ammon News during the demonstration.
